More Chinese enterprises looking to invest in Malaysia, says envoy


KUALA LUMPUR: Malaysia continues to be the preferred destination for entrepreneurs from China to expand their businesses in this region and more are eyeing investment opportunities here.

China’s Ambassador to Malaysia Ouyang Yujing (pic) said that amidst increasing global economy vulnerability and escalating geopolitical tensions, China-Malaysia trade and investment have bucked the trend and achieved new growth.
